Low-carbohydrate diets have been touted as a possible solution to managing diabetes, particularly Type 2 diabetes. This is because a low-carbohydrate diet can help regulate blood sugar levels, which can be important for diabetic patients. The American Diabetes Association recommends a low-carbohydrate diet that includes lean protein sources and non-starchy vegetables. This type of diet helps to stabilize blood sugar levels and reduce the risk of complications associated with diabetes. Some studies have shown that a low-carbohydrate diet can improve blood sugar control in patients with Type 2 diabetes.

Insulin resistance is a condition where your cells develop a resistance to insulin, a hormone that regulates blood sugar levels in the body. This can lead to various health issues, including Type 2 Diabetes, weight gain, and even PCOS or polycystic ovary syndrome. As ketogenic diets become more and more popular, people are looking for guidance on how many carbs per day they should be consuming. Luckily, we have a comprehensive guide to help you tailor your carb intake to your needs. Firstly, it’s important to understand that the keto diet requires a very low carb intake, typically around 20-50 grams per day. This is because the diet aims to shift your metabolism into a state of ketosis, where your body is burning fat for fuel instead of glucose from carbs.
As a breastfeeding mom, you may sometimes have a headache or muscle pain and wonder if it’s safe to take acetaminophen. Acetaminophen, also known as paracetamol, is a common over-the-counter pain reliever that’s generally considered safe for breastfeeding mothers.
What is Acetaminophen? Acetaminophen is a medication used to relieve pain and reduce fever. It’s sold under various brand names, such as Tylenol, Panadol, and Calpol. It belongs to a class of medications called analgesics and antipyretics, which means it relieves pain and reduces fever respectively.

The world of diets can be a confusing and overwhelming place, with new trends and fads popping up all the time. Two of the most popular diets in recent years are the keto and paleo diets. Both of these diets have their own unique approach to eating, but which one is better for weight loss and overall health? The keto diet, short for ketogenic, is a low-carb, high-fat diet that forces the body into a state of ketosis, where it burns fat for energy instead of carbohydrates.
